3 poin oleh GN⁺ 2024-07-11 | 1 komentar | Bagikan ke WhatsApp
  • Menghitung hard link secara akurat dan menggunakan format output yang terinspirasi dari NCDU
  • Output ASCII murni sehingga sepenuhnya kompatibel dengan Linux tty
  • Format output dapat dikonfigurasi. Kedalaman maksimum tampilan file dapat diubah melalui argumen baris perintah
  • dut sangat cepat, tetapi tidak unggul dalam semua kasus
    • Saat cache disk Linux belum terisi, kalah dari beberapa program
    • Pada eksekusi berikutnya, dut jauh melampaui semua program lainnya

1 komentar

 
GN⁺ 2024-07-11
Komentar Hacker News
  • Ada pertimbangan tentang cara meningkatkan kecepatan dengan mengorbankan akurasi

    • Diusulkan pendekatan iteratif untuk cepat mengidentifikasi dan membuang item kecil yang tidak penting
    • Di setiap tahap, penggunaan ruang direktori dan file bisa dipahami dengan resolusi yang lebih tinggi
  • UI penggunaan disk terbaik berbentuk grafik melingkar, dengan direktori tingkat atas ditampilkan di lingkaran bagian dalam

    • Subdirektori besar bisa dilihat detailnya dengan hover mouse atau klik ganda
    • Berguna di Windows, tetapi tidak yakin bagaimana cara menanganinya untuk drive berukuran terabyte
  • Di Windows, menggunakan Wiztree alih-alih Windirstat sangat meningkatkan kecepatan

    • Menggunakan pembacaan langsung tabel NTFS alih-alih menelusuri direktori
    • Penasaran apakah pendekatan ini juga akan bekerja pada sistem file ext4
  • Membagikan skrip yang sudah digunakan lebih dari 10 tahun

    • Skrip shell sederhana yang menghitung ukuran direktori lalu menampilkannya setelah diurutkan
  • Ragu bahwa sistem file kemungkinan menyimpan informasi stat di samping entri getdents

    • Membagikan kasus yang ditemukan di CephFS
  • Sudah menggunakan alat mirip du, tetapi menyatakan ketertarikan pada alat baru

    • Output dut terasa membingungkan
    • Rendering tree membingungkan, jadi mencoba mengatasinya dengan memakai opsi untuk menampilkan path lengkap
  • Mengusulkan ide untuk menampilkan hierarki file dalam format flamegraph

    • Membagikan tautan diskusi sebelumnya dan hasil kerjanya sendiri
  • Terkejut bahwa statx jauh lebih cepat daripada fstatat

    • fstatat adalah wrapper tipis yang memanggil statx lalu menyalin hasilnya ke user space
  • Membagikan alias yang ditambahkan ke bashrc

    • Perintah untuk menampilkan daftar direktori dan ukurannya di direktori saat ini
  • Selama ini menggunakan dua di MacBook Pro dan tertarik membandingkannya dengan alat baru